Lebanese army: Israeli attacks increase house destruction and displacement

Point Summary

  • Despite the ceasefire, Israel systematically demolishes houses in southern Lebanon and continues its attacks.
  • The deployment of the Lebanese army to the region and the return of the people to their homes were prevented due to the attacks.
  • Lebanese army officials call to stop systematic destruction and displacement

The Lebanese army reported that Israel systematically destroyed houses in the south of Lebanon and continued its attacks, despite the ceasefire and existing international agreements. According to the army's statement, it was emphasized that this situation seriously prevented both the deployment of army units to the region and the return of local people to their homes.

What happened?

It was stated that Israel's ongoing attacks in southern Lebanon led to the systematic destruction of houses and accelerated the displacement of the local population. Lebanese army officials noted that Israel's continuation of these actions despite the ceasefire not only damaged the civilian infrastructure but also negatively affected the operational capacity of the army. "Israeli's attacks pose serious obstacles to both deployment and the safe return of people to their homes," the army's statement said.

Officials emphasized that Israel's ongoing military operations in Lebanese territory are against international law and cause increased civilian casualties. In the statement, it was pointed out that the systematic demolition of houses caused the local people to lose their living spaces and become refugees.
